In this review of the ALTRA Torin 7 Road Running Shoe the bottom line is simple: this is a top choice for runners and walkers who prioritize natural foot positioning and maximum cushioning. The Torin 7 was reengineered with an updated engineered mesh upper and an extra 2 mm of ALTRA EGO MAX foam for more bounce, producing a plush, supportive ride that suits long training runs and extended walking sessions. Fit and comfort stand out as the single biggest reasons to choose these shoes.
Key Features
- ALTRA EGO MAX midsole: Adds extra responsiveness and bounce to reduce fatigue over long distances.
- FootPod sole: Maps to the foot for improved flexibility and a more natural roll through each stride.
- Max cushion: Delivers plush underfoot comfort for long runs and periods of walking without feeling overly soft.
- Engineered mesh upper: Provides breathable coverage and a more comfortable fit across the top of the foot.
- Molded heel collar: Improves lockdown and security while maintaining a comfortable, plush feel around the ankle.
Who It's For
The Torin 7 is best for neutral runners and walkers who want a roomy toe box, low to zero drop platform, and plenty of cushion for longer training runs or long-distance walking. Those who value natural foot movement and a wide forefoot will appreciate the Standard FootShape fit paired with Balanced Cushioning.
Runners who need extremely durable road racing shoes or aggressive trail traction should look elsewhere, and those who prefer minimal cushioning or a high heel-to-toe drop may not find the Torin 7 aligned with their preferences.

Specifications
| Weight | 278 g |
| Midsole | ALTRA EGO MAX |
| Sole | FootPod |
| Cushion | Max |
| Stack height | 30 mm |
| Fit | Standard FootShape |
